🚀 GitGPT — AI Code Intelligence & Repository RAG Platform

License: MIT Node.js Next.js TypeScript Qdrant Google Gemini

GitGPT is a production-ready, full-stack Retrieval-Augmented Generation (RAG) platform engineered to ingest, index, and query public GitHub repositories in natural language. Powered by Google Gemini, Qdrant Vector Database, BullMQ, and Next.js 15, GitGPT allows developers to chat with any codebase, trace architectural flows, and receive grounded answers with exact source file citations.

FeaturesTech StackArchitectureAPI DocsGetting Started


✨ Key Features & Technical Highlights

  • ⚡ Asynchronous Ingestion Pipeline: Ingests public GitHub repositories asynchronously off the HTTP thread using BullMQ job queues and Upstash Redis. Handles large repositories without blocking user interactions.
  • 🧠 Context-Aware Code Chunking: Recursively parses codebase structures while filtering binary assets, lockfiles, and node_modules. Generates semantic text chunks preserving scope, function context, and file paths.
  • 🔍 High-Dimensional Vector Search: Generates dense code embeddings via Google Gemini (text-embedding-004) and indexes them into Qdrant Cloud collections for sub-second semantic retrieval.
  • 🤖 Grounded RAG Chat Engine: Synthesizes responses using Google Gemini 1.5 Pro/Flash, augmenting prompts with top-$K$ vector matches to eliminate hallucinations and provide line-by-line source file citations.
  • 📡 Real-Time Progress Streaming: Emits live WebSocket events via Socket.io during repository cloning, file scanning, AST chunking, vector embedding, and database sync.
  • 🔐 OAuth & JWT Authentication: Features full user session management supporting GitHub and Google OAuth providers powered by Supabase Auth / JWT middleware.
  • 🎨 Modern UI/UX Architecture: Crafted with Next.js 15 App Router, React 19, TypeScript, and Tailwind CSS. Includes dynamic live terminal progress, code syntax highlighting, copy-to-clipboard blocks, and an interactive repo file tree explorer.

🏗️ System Architecture & Data Flow

1. Ingestion Pipeline & Background Processing

graph TD
    A[User Submits Repository URL] --> B[Express API Gateway]
    B --> C[Push Job to BullMQ Queue]
    C --> D[Upstash Redis Task Store]
    D --> E[Background Ingestion Worker]
    E --> F[Socket.io Real-Time Progress Events]
    E --> G[Git Clone & Directory Filter]
    G --> H[Recursive Code AST Chunker]
    H --> I[Gemini Embedding API text-embedding-004]
    I --> J[Qdrant Cloud Vector Database]
    E --> K[Persist Repo Metadata to PostgreSQL]
Loading

2. RAG Query & Code Intelligence Workflow

graph LR
    User[Developer Prompt] --> API[Express Chat Controller]
    API --> Embed[Generate Query Vector via Gemini]
    Embed --> Qdrant[Qdrant Similarity Search top-k]
    Qdrant --> Context[Assemble Relevant Code Snippets & Metadata]
    Context --> LLM[Google Gemini 1.5 LLM]
    LLM --> Response[Grounded Response + File Citations]
    Response --> UI[Next.js Interactive Chat Interface]

📡 API Reference & WebSockets

REST API Endpoints

🔐 Authentication Routes

Method Endpoint Description Auth Required
POST /api/auth/register Register new user account
POST /api/auth/login Authenticate user and receive JWT session token
GET /api/auth/me Retrieve active user profile details 🔒

📦 Repository Management

Method Endpoint Description Auth Required
POST /api/repositories/ingest Trigger async ingestion of GitHub repository 🔒
GET /api/repositories List all indexed repositories for current user 🔒
GET /api/repositories/:id Fetch detailed repository status & file structure 🔒
DELETE /api/repositories/:id Purge repository vectors from Qdrant & database 🔒

💬 AI Code Chat & Q&A

Method Endpoint Description Auth Required
POST /api/chat/query Submit prompt & retrieve grounded AI answer + citations 🔒
GET /api/chat/history/:repoId Retrieve chat message history for repository 🔒

⚡ WebSocket Real-Time Event Protocol (Socket.io)

Event Name Direction Payload Schema Description
join:repo Client ➔ Server { repoId: string } Subscribe to live ingestion updates
ingestion:progress Server ➔ Client { step: string, progress: number, details: string } Live progress bar and terminal status update
ingestion:error Server ➔ Client { error: string } Emitted when repo cloning, chunking, or indexing fails
ingestion:complete Server ➔ Client { repoId: string, totalChunks: number } Processing pipeline finished successfully

🔧 Troubleshooting & Operational Guide

Issue / Symptom Possible Cause Resolution
QdrantConnectionError Qdrant container offline or invalid Cloud API Key Verify QDRANT_URL in backend/.env or run docker-compose up -d for local setup.
Redis ECONNREFUSED BullMQ worker cannot connect to Redis instance Verify REDIS_URL. Ensure Upstash URI starts with rediss:// or local container is active.
PrismaClientInitializationError Database connection failure Verify Neon PostgreSQL URL in DATABASE_URL and ensure IP allows inbound traffic.
429 Rate Limit Exceeded Gemini API quota exhausted during chunk embedding Implement batching or verify API key plan in Google AI Studio dashboard.
WebSocket connection timeout CORS mismatch between client and server Ensure FRONTEND_URL in backend/.env matches http://localhost:3000.
